The tyrant rulers and their oppression on Ahlul Bayt (SS) and their descendants were behind migrations from Madina then from Iraq, Yemen, Iran and other places. The routes of migrations went to many direction on this earth. Ahlul Bayt descendants migrated whenever they faced dander from the tyrant rulers to different place on this planet. That us why, you find Sadat in almost all the continents whose grand fathers have migrated to different countries in Asia, Africa, Europe, Australia and the Americas.
The examples of noble attitude of the Prophet (SAWA) are more than counting. Imam Ali (AS) was asked similar question to count the noble ethics of the Prophet (SAWA). He replied the person by a question: Can you count the bounties in this work? The person replied: No, I can never count them. Imam Ali (AS) replied him: All bounties of this world are little as Allah Said in Quran (Qum Mataa' Al-Dunia Wakeel), so how you want me to count the noble ethics of the Prophet which are great (Wa INNAKA La Ala Khuluqin A'dheem)?
All the life of the Prophet (SAWA) in Makkah, Madina, at home, with people, in peace and in war and every situation is full of examples of his humbleness and noble ethics and he never imposed himself on people.
The word ذِكر has come in many verses in Quran. It means the Quran with Al (The Dhikr) الذِكر. When it comes with out Al , it means mentioning or remembering. It also refers in certain verses to the Prophet Muhammad (SAWA).
The greatness of the message comes from the greatness of who sent it, so the message from Allah is very great. The greatness of the messenger also comes from who sent the messenger, so the messenger of Allah is very great. When Allah (SWT) Says (O, Messenger, convey what has been sent to you from your Lord, and if you don’t, you will be then like you did not convey His message) (5:67), thus means that thus is the greatest message from Allah to be conveyed by His messenger, which is equal to the whole message of Islam and not conveying it is equal to not conveying the whole message of Islam.
